J-1 Waiver

1. Certain J visa holders are subject to a 2-year foreign residency requirement. This means they must return to their home country or country of their last residence for 2 years upon completion of their J status in the U.S.

2. The 2-year foreign residency requirement may be waived.

3. The waivers also apply to certain family members of J visa holders.
